CompuGroup Medical is one of the leading e-health companies in the world. With a revenue base of EUR 1.13 billion in 2022, its software products are designed to support all medical and organizational activities in doctors’ offices, pharmacies, laboratories, hospitals and social welfare institutions. Its information services for all parties involved in the healthcare system and its web-based personal health records contribute towards safer and more efficient healthcare.
CompuGroup Medical’s services are based on a unique customer base of more than 1.6 million users, including doctors, dentists, pharmacists and other healthcare professionals in inpatient and outpatient facilities. With locations in 20 countries and products in 60 countries worldwide, CompuGroup Medical is the e-health company with one of the highest coverages among healthcare professionals. More than 9,200 highly qualified employees support customers with innovative solutions for the steadily growing demands of the healthcare system.

Your contribution:
Provide complete technical documentation for software product, including ISO-13485 compliance
Collaborate with development department to ensure documentation quality
Independently research specifications and development documents
Communicate complex topics and technical issues clearly
Write, edit, and translate documentation, and contribute to platform optimization
Your qualifications:
Several years of experience in writing technical documentation in German and / or English
Ideally you have experience in working in the medical field and describing complex workflows to medical staff
Fluent German and English skills are a must. We mostly communicate in English, but provide content to German-native speakers
Additional languages are a plus, e.g. Ukrainian or Portuguese
Experience with tools like Markdown, Confluence, Jira, Gitlab, etc. are good to have
